How to cook your own redberry pie

 

 

 

Note: If you don't have level 99 Cooking in real life, make sure you have your own wise old person on hand to keep an eye on things at high temperature.

 

 

 

1 9-inch uncooked pie crust

 

 

 

Filling

 

1 cup fresh raspberries

 

1 cup fresh cranberries

 

2 1/2 cups fresh strawberries

 

1/2 cup sugar, plus

 

3 tablespoons sugar

 

2 teaspoons fresh lemon juice

 

1 1/2 tablespoons cornstarch

 

1/8 teaspoon ground nutmeg

 

1/8 teaspoon cinnamon

 

2-3 tablespoons raspberry or strawberry jam

 

 

 

Topping

 

1/2 cup all-purpose flour

 

1/2 cup sugar

 

1/2 teaspoon ground cinnamon

 

1/4 teaspoon salt

 

1/4 cup cold unsalted butter

 

 

 

1. Preheat oven to 200 degrees celsius.

 

2. Combine the berries, 1/2 cup sugar, and lemon juice; set aside for 10-15 minutes.

 

3. Combine the 3 tablespoons sugar, cornstarch, nutmeg and cinnamon in a small bowl.

 

4. Combine the berry mixture and the cornstarch mixture.

 

5. Spread the jam inside the pie shell.

 

6. Transfer the filling to the pie shell.

 

7. Place the pie on the center oven rack and bake for 25 minutes.

 

8. To make the topping: combine the flour, sugar, cinnamon, and salt in a food processor.

 

9. Cut butter into slices and scatter it over the dry mixture; mix with your fingers or two forks until the mixture resembles fine crumbs.

 

10. Dump the crumbs into a large bowl and gently rub between your fingers to make large buttery crumbs; refrigerate until ready to use.

 

11. Take pie from oven and lower temp to 190 degrees celsius.

 

12. Carefully dump the crumbs in the centre of the pie and spread them evenly over the top with your hands.

 

13. Return pie to oven and bake for about 25 minutes or until juices bubble thickly around the edge of the pie. (Place foil or a baking sheet on the rack below in case the pie bubbles over.)

 

14. Transfer pie to a wire rack; let cool.

 

15. Sit back and enjoy the sweet flavour of victory over the stove.
